Rider Massage

 

When planning your competition season or simply for weekend hacking and local shows, one thing that can be quite low on your list of priorities is your fitness as a rider.

 

It is of paramount importance that you are adequately fit for the discipline that you and your horse participate to minimise the risk of injury to both of you.

 

If your fitness levels are behind your horses, you will tire before him/her and put you both at risk.  As your body tires, your level of co-ordination will be affected which will have negative effects on your position, strength and balance in the saddle. 

 

If you participate in a discipline such as Eventing, as the communication levels break down, the ‘oneness’ between you will diminish and may increase the likelihood of injury to one or both of you as you approach a fence uncoordinated and with the horse receiving mixed communication from your seat and hands.

 

As well as regular exercise to ensure adequate fitness, regular massage can:

 

¨ Help to delay the onset of fatigue

¨ Assist to reduce the risk of muscle strain/damage during medium/high intensity exercise/competition

¨ Promotes relaxation throughout the body

¨ Improve circulation

¨ Assist with removal of tissue waste

¨ Improve skin and muscle tone

¨ Improve suppleness

¨ Improve posture

¨ Improve mobility and flexibility of joints

¨ Assist in recovery following muscle strain

¨ Assist in the recovery of muscle strain/damage
